O'BRIEN v. WADE

No. 36920.

540 S.W.2d 603 (1976)

Leonard O'BRIEN, Plaintiff-Respondent, v. Mary N. WADE, Defendant-Appellant.

Missouri Court of Appeals, St. Louis District, Division Four.

August 17, 1976.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Murray Stone, St. Louis, for defendant-appellant.

Ziercher, Tzinberg, Human & Michenfelder, Gerald T. Ortbals, Clayton, for plaintiff-respondent.


NORWIN D. HOUSER, Special Judge.

This is the saga of the female Labrador dog named Zein. This is the third court which has considered the troubles involving Zein since 1970. In that year Leonard O'Brien filed a 2-count suit against Mary N.
